The Kerala State Human Rights Commission (SHRC) has directed the district panchayat secretary and the Attingal district education officer to investigate the incident in which the top floor of a government school building under construction collapsed.
The building of the Chirayinkeezhu Puthukari Arya Vilasom Lower Primary School collapsed before classes could begin.
Children did not sustain any injuries.

Commission chairperson Antony Dominic has sought a report on the incident within a month.
The panchayat began building a classroom above the existing structure at a cost of ₹8 lakh.
Corruption was alleged in the construction of the building.

The contractor had no prior experience, it was alleged.
The school, with classes from 1 to 4, has 42 students hailing from financially weak backgrounds.
The commission direction comes on a complaint from local resident S. Babu.
